Cardiogenic cerebral infarction (CCI) is a disease in which the blood supply to the blood vessels in the brain is insufficient due to atherosclerosis or stenosis of the coronary arteries in the patient's heart, which leads to neurological deficits. To predict the pathogenic factors of cardiogenic cerebral infarction, this paper proposes a machine learning based analytical prediction model. 494 patients with CCI who were hospitalized for the first time were consecutively included in the study between January 2017 and December 2021, and followed up every three months for one year after hospital discharge.

View Article and Find Full Text PDFPurpose: Red blood cell (RBC) distribution width (RDW) is known to reflect the heterogeneity of RBC volume, which may be associated with cardiovascular events or mortality after myocardial infarction. However, the association between RDW and stroke, especially regarding endpoints such as death, remains ambiguous. This study aimed to explore the prognostic value of RDW and its effect on mortality among patients with acute ischemic stroke (AIS) undergoing intravenous thrombolysis (IVT) after one year.
View Article and Find Full Text PDFAlthough in-vivo exposure of PM has been suggested to initiate a disorder on vascular permeability, the effects and related mechanism has not been well defined. In this work, an obvious increase on vascular permeability has been confirmed in vivo by vein injection of PM into Balb/c mouse. Human umbilical vein vascular endothelial cells and the consisted ex-vivo vascular endothelium were used as model to investigate the effects of PM on the vascular permeability and the underlying molecular mechanism.
View Article and Find Full Text PDFThe curative effect of pneumatic pulsatile cupping on pain has been shown. This study was conducted to investigate effects of the pulsating frequency of pneumatic pulsatile cupping, compared with traditional cupping (TC), on body pain and quality of life (QoL) in people with suboptimal health status (SHS). Ninety-six participants with SHS were randomized to low-frequency (LF; = 24) or high-frequency (HF; = 24) pulsating cupping, traditional cupping (TC; = 24), or wait-list (WL; = 24) groups.

View Article and Find Full Text PDFBackground: To design the pulse information which includes the parameter of pulse-position, pulse-number, pulse-shape and pulse-force acquisition and analysis system with function of dynamic recognition, and research the digitalization and visualization of some common cardiovascular mechanism of single pulse.
Methods: To use some flexible sensors to catch the radial artery pressure pulse wave and utilize the high frequency B mode ultrasound scanning technology to synchronously obtain the information of radial extension and axial movement, by the way of dynamic images, then the gathered information was analyzed and processed together with ECG. Finally, the pulse information acquisition and analysis system was established which has the features of visualization and dynamic recognition, and it was applied to serve for ten healthy adults.

Pulse shape and pulse force are difficult to detect in pulse taking study. But the application of visualized technology extends the space acquisition of pulse taking information, and it is possible to realize the objective detection of pulse shape and pulse force. Rational research thoughts and strategies could be informed by combining image information and other data, and it is a necessary method in implementing the objective detection of pulse.

Objective: This study was conducted to evaluate the percutaneous absorption of aconitine and mesaconitine in extracts of Radix Aconitum kusnezoffii.
Methods: The extracts of Radix Aconitum kusnezoffii were collected by using Franz diffusion cells after permeation through the skin of rats. Then rate constants of skin permeation of aconitine and mesaconitine were determined by high-performance liquid chromatography (HPLC).

Objective: To explore the regulation of transdermal absorption of Secretio Bufonis (SB) and the effect of low frequency complex impulse current (LFCIC) on it.
Methods: By modifying three-chamber flow diffusion pool to develop a prototype LFCIC device for transdermal delivery, using high performance liquid chromatograph (HPLC) to determine the quantitative transdermal absorption of the amount of ingredients of SB, including bufalin, cinobufagin and resibufogenin, etc. and the transdermal absorption velocity was calculated.
